I was the same way - it took me 10 minutes to sign the stupid release form. Milo did great. He hates going to the vet now, but he survived. He was really lethargic for a little over a week, and didn't want to jump because of his stitches, so I would pick him up so he could be on the couch or bed. I was afraid that if I took away his "love juice" that he wouldn't be the same puppy, but after a couple weeks, he was back to his same trouble making tricks. After the surgery, keep the stitches clean - no baths. Give him bland food like eggs or cottage cheese for a couple days, the anestesia (sp?) might cause nausea, this might help. Give him lots of love and don't encourage him to play too much. You'll do great, you sound like a good mom.
